Overview

MSP430F6633IPZR from Texas Instruments is an ultra-low-power 16-bit mixed-signal microcontroller featuring a 12-bit ADC with 16 channels (12 external, 4 internal), dual USCI modules supporting UART/IrDA/SPI/I²C, full-speed USB 2.0 with integrated PHY and PLL, RTC with battery backup, LCD driver for up to 160 segments, and 74 GPIO pins in a 100-pin LQFP package. It targets portable sensor systems and battery-powered metering applications requiring long runtime and integrated analog front-end capability.

For engineers reviewing the MSP430F6633IPZR datasheet, MSP430F6633IPZR pinout, MSP430F6633IPZR application, or MSP430F6633IPZR equivalent, key selection criteria include USB integration without external transceiver, 12-bit ADC autoscan with internal reference options (1.5 V/2.0 V/2.5 V), low-power LPM3.5 RTC mode (1.1 µA), and compatibility with TI's MSP430F663x family development tools and firmware libraries.

Technical Context

The MSP430F6633IPZR implements a 16-bit RISC CPUXV2 core with constant generators and hardware multiplier supporting 32-bit operations. Its unified clock system integrates FLL stabilization, VLO and REFO internal sources, XT1 (32-kHz crystal), and XT2 (up to 32-MHz crystal) - enabling precise timing control across active and low-power modes.

Power management includes a fully integrated LDO with programmable core voltage, supply supervision (SVS/SVM), brownout reset, and five low-power modes (LPM0–LPM4.5). Wake-up from LPM3 occurs in 3 µs (typical), and the device supports 6-channel DMA, four 16-bit timers (TA0/TA1/TA2/TB0), and hardware CRC16 for robust data integrity.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
Core Architecture 16-bit RISC CPUXV2 with constant generators and 32-bit hardware multiplier - enables efficient signal processing and math-intensive firmware without external coprocessor.
Flash / RAM 128 KB flash + 16 KB + 2 KB USB SRAM - sufficient for complex USB device stacks, sensor fusion algorithms, and retained context during deep sleep.
ADC12_A 12-bit SAR ADC, 200 ksps, 16-channel autoscan (12 ext, 4 int), internal references (1.5/2.0/2.5 V) - supports simultaneous multi-sensor acquisition with no external reference IC needed.
USB Interface Full-speed (12 Mbps) USB 2.0 with integrated PHY, PLL, 3.3-V/1.8-V power system, and 8 endpoints - eliminates external USB transceiver and simplifies BOM for host-compliant devices.
Low-Power Modes LPM3.5 (RTC active, crystal): 1.1 µA at 3.0 V; LPM4.5 (shutdown): 0.3 µA - enables years of operation on coin-cell batteries in always-on monitoring applications.
I/O Count 74 GPIO pins with interrupt capability, configurable drive strength, Schmitt-trigger inputs, and port mapping controller - supports dense peripheral interfacing and flexible PCB routing.
LCD Driver Integrated LCD_B module driving up to 160 segments with contrast control - enables direct connection to segment-based displays without external driver IC.

Pinout & Package

LQFP-100 package (14 mm × 14 mm), thermally enhanced with exposed thermal pad; RoHS-compliant, lead-free finish.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
RST/NMI/SBWTDIO Reset / Non-maskable interrupt / Spy-Bi-Wire debug I/O Single-pin debug interface compatible with TI's MSP-FET; enables in-system programming and real-time debugging without dedicated JTAG pins.
P1.x – P9.x (74 total) General-purpose bidirectional I/O Configurable pullup/pulldown, slew rate control, interrupt-on-change, and peripheral function multiplexing (e.g., USCI, ADC, timer capture).
XT1IN / XT1OUT Low-frequency crystal oscillator terminals Supports 32.768-kHz watch crystal for RTC accuracy; internal load capacitors configurable via registers - no external caps required.
XT2IN / XT2OUT High-frequency crystal oscillator terminals Supports crystals up to 32 MHz for USB clock derivation and high-speed system operation; bypass mode available for external clock input.
DP / DM USB differential data lines Internally terminated 1.5-kΩ pull-up on DP for full-speed device enumeration; compliant with USB 2.0 electrical specifications without external resistors.

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Integrated USB PHY and power system Eliminates need for external USB transceiver and dual-voltage regulators - reduces board area by ≥30% and component count by ≥5 parts.
12-bit ADC with autoscan and internal references Enables continuous multi-channel sensor sampling (e.g., temperature, voltage, current) using only internal 1.5/2.0/2.5-V references - removes external precision reference IC.
RTC_B with battery backup and alarm Retains time/date and triggers wake-up events during main power loss using VBAT pin - supports fail-safe logging and scheduled wake-up without external RTC chip.
Unified clock system with FLL and multiple sources Allows dynamic clock source switching (e.g., VLO → XT1 → DCO) and frequency stabilization without software intervention - ensures USB timing compliance and low-jitter ADC sampling.
Hardware CRC16 engine Offloads checksum computation from CPU during firmware updates or sensor data transmission - improves throughput and reduces active-mode duration by ~12% vs. software CRC.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ar ultra-low-power mixed-signal MCU appl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
MSP430F6636IPZR 128 KB flash (same), but includes dual 12-bit DACs - absent in MSP430F6633IPZR. Suitable where analog waveform generation (e.g., calibration signals, sensor excitation) is required alongside USB and ADC functions. Select MSP430F6636IPZR only if DAC functionality is mandatory; otherwise MSP430F6633IPZR offers identical USB, ADC, RTC, and I/O capability at lower cost.
MSP430F6634IPZR 192 KB flash (vs. 128 KB), same peripherals including USB, ADC, RTC, LCD, and 74 GPIO. Better suited for applications needing larger firmware image (e.g., dual-bank OTA updates, extended protocol stacks) without changing hardware layout. MSP430F6634IPZR is pin-compatible and functionally identical except for flash size - ideal for design scalability where future firmware growth is anticipated.

Compared with MSP430F6636IPZR, the MSP430F6633IPZR omits DACs but retains full USB, ADC, RTC, and LCD capability - reducing cost and power in DAC-free applications. Against MSP430F6634IPZR, it trades 64 KB flash for lower unit price while maintaining identical peripheral set and pinout - making it optimal for cost-sensitive, fixed-function deployments.

FAQ

What is the maximum system clock frequency supported by the MSP430F6633IPZR?

The MSP430F6633IPZR supports a maximum system clock frequency of 20 MHz, achieved via its digitally controlled oscillator (DCO) or high-frequency crystal oscillator (XT2) up to 32 MHz. The device's FLL circuit stabilizes the DCO to maintain timing accuracy across voltage and temperature variations, ensuring reliable USB full-speed operation and deterministic real-time task execution within the MSP430F6633IPZR's architecture.

Does the MSP430F6633IPZR include an integrated USB transceiver?

Yes, the MSP430F6633IPZR integrates a full-speed USB 2.0 physical layer (PHY), USB-PLL, and dual-voltage (3.3-V/1.8-V) power system. This eliminates the need for an external USB transceiver IC. The DP pin includes an internal 1.5-kΩ pull-up resistor for device enumeration, and the USB module supports eight endpoints with configurable buffers - all implemented directly within the MSP430F6633IPZR die.

How many analog input channels does the MSP430F6633IPZR ADC support?

The MSP430F6633IPZR features the ADC12_A module with 16 total input channels: 12 external analog inputs (A0–A11) and 4 internal sources (temperature sensor, VCC/2, VR+, and VR–). The autoscan feature allows automatic sequential conversion across selected channels without CPU intervention, and internal reference voltages (1.5 V, 2.0 V, 2.5 V) are available - all confirmed in the MSP430F6633IPZR's functional block diagram and device comparison table.

Is the MSP430F6633IPZR pin-compatible with other devices in the MSP430F663x family?

Yes, the MSP430F6633IPZR in the 100-pin LQFP (PZ) package shares identical pinout and package dimensions with MSP430F6630IPZR, MSP430F6631IPZR, MSP430F6632IPZR, MSP430F6634IPZR, MSP430F6636IPZR, MSP430F6637IPZR, and MSP430F6638IPZR. This allows direct substitution within the same footprint when flash size, DAC presence, or peripheral configuration align with application needs - verified in TI's SLAS566G datasheet pin diagrams and device comparison table.

What low-power modes are available on the MSP430F6633IPZR, and what is the lowest current consumption?

The MSP430F6633IPZR supports five low-power modes (LPM0–LPM4.5). The lowest active-retention mode is LPM3.5 (RTC active with 32-kHz crystal), consuming 1.1 µA at 3.0 V. The absolute lowest is LPM4.5 (full shutdown), drawing 0.3 µA at 3.0 V. Both modes retain RTC operation and RAM content, and wake-up from LPM3 occurs in 3 µs (typical) - values measured and specified in the MSP430F6633IPZR's official electrical characteristics tables.
